In Dusk We Trust - Some Owling in Co.Durham, North East England, Great Britain
Leucistic Little Owl image copyright Hilary Chambers, Durham.

Tuesday, 6 March 2012

Owl watching hide

Heres the view at one of the 5 owl sites nr Durham

1 comment:

Christian said...

Three words that go very nicely together:

1. owl
2. watching
3. hide